How much do revenue operations associ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for revenue operations associate in Massachusetts is $28.66,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.42 and $33.08 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How does a revenue operations associate typically collaborate with sales, marketing, and customer success teams?

A Revenue Operations Associate plays a central role in aligning the efforts of sales, marketing, and customer success teams to ensure a seamless revenue process. They often coordinate cross-functional meetings, analyze data to identify process bottlenecks, and implement tools that enhance communication and workflow efficiency. By serving as the bridge between these departments, Revenue Operations Associates help drive consistent reporting, maintain data integrity, and support strategic initiatives that contribute to overall company growth. This collaborative approach fosters a unified revenue strategy and helps each team achieve their goals more effectively.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a revenue operations associ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Revenue Operations Associate, you need strong analytical abilities, knowledge of sales and marketing processes, and often a bachelor's degree in business, finance, or a related field. Familiarity with CRM platforms like Salesforce, data analysis tools, and proficiency in Excel are typically required, along with certifications in CRM or revenue operations being advantageous. Excellent communication, problem-solving, and organizational skills help you collaborate effectively and drive process improvements. These skills ensure efficient revenue workflows, accurate forecasting, and alignment across sales, marketing, and finance teams.

What is the difference between Revenue Operations Associate vs Sales Operations Coordinator?

AspectRevenue Operations AssociateSales Operations Coordinator
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or related fieldSimilar educational background, often with certifications in CRM or sales tools
Work EnvironmentCollaborates across sales, marketing, and finance teams to optimize revenue processesSupports sales team with data management, reporting, and process improvements
Industry UsageCommon in SaaS, tech, and B2B companies focusing on revenue growthWidely used in sales-driven organizations to streamline sales operations

The Revenue Operations Associate and Sales Operations Coordinator roles share similar educational backgrounds and work environments, focusing on supporting sales and revenue processes. However, the Revenue Operations Associate often has a broader scope, working across multiple departments to align revenue strategies, while the Sales Operations Coordinator primarily supports sales teams with operational tasks.

What does a revenue operations associate do?

A Revenue Operations Associate supports the alignment and efficiency of sales, marketing, and customer success teams to drive business growth. They analyze data, manage sales tools and CRM systems, streamline processes, and help ensure accurate forecasting and reporting. Their role is crucial in removing operational bottlenecks, improving communication across departments, and ensuring revenue goals are met.

Preferred Knowledge/Skills:
Demonstrates a thorough level of abilities with, and/or a proven record of success as both an individual contributor and team member, identifying and addressing client needs by the following:
Working within the Lead-to-Revenue cycle, including sales, sales operations, ordering, billing, fulfillment, payments, collections, revenue management, and accounting close processes;
Understanding of multiple business models with transactional, recurring, consumption-based, subscription and project-based monetization models;
Understanding and experience of revenue recognition under ASC 606;
Working experience with Oracle CX: Sales Cloud, Commerce Cloud, Service (B2B, B2C, Field Service) Cloud, CPQ Cloud, Marketing Cloud, Subscription Management, Order Management, Pricing Admin, Integration Services, Revenue Management and Billing;
Understanding of global compliance and regulatory requirement variations impacting the Lead-to-Revenue cycle;
Understanding of Lead-to-Revenue operational metrics to support strategic plans, dashboard design and benchmarking/standard industry practices;
Analyzing detailed Lead-to-Revenue processes to identify improvement opportunities; and,
Understanding and experience with core finance system implementation and optimization, finance strategy and transformation, shared services and outsourcing, case development, preparation of Lead to Revenue functions.
